返回其元数据已序列化为指定的目标文件的副本的副本 ID。
命名空间: Microsoft.Synchronization.MetadataStorage
程序集: Microsoft.Synchronization.MetadataStorage(在 microsoft.synchronization.metadatastorage.dll 中)
语法
声明
Public Overrides Sub GetSerializedReplicaId ( _
serializedFilePath As String, _
<OutAttribute> ByRef replicaId As SyncId, _
<OutAttribute> ByRef idFormats As SyncIdFormatGroup _
)
用法
Dim instance As SqlSyncMetadataStoreSerializer
Dim serializedFilePath As String
Dim replicaId As SyncId
Dim idFormats As SyncIdFormatGroup
instance.GetSerializedReplicaId(serializedFilePath, replicaId, idFormats)
public override void GetSerializedReplicaId (
string serializedFilePath,
out SyncId replicaId,
out SyncIdFormatGroup idFormats
)
public:
virtual void GetSerializedReplicaId (
String^ serializedFilePath,
[OutAttribute] SyncId^% replicaId,
[OutAttribute] SyncIdFormatGroup^% idFormats
) override
public void GetSerializedReplicaId (
String serializedFilePath,
/** @attribute OutAttribute() */ /** @ref */ SyncId replicaId,
/** @attribute OutAttribute() */ /** @ref */ SyncIdFormatGroup idFormats
)
JScript does not support passing value-type arguments by reference.
参数
- serializedFilePath
包含特定副本的序列化元数据的文件。
- replicaId
与此元数据相关联的副本的 ID。
- idFormats
提供程序的 ID 格式架构。
异常
| 异常类型 | 条件 |
|---|---|
必需的参数为 null 引用(在 Visual Basic 中为 Nothing)。 |
|
serializedFilePath 是一个空字符串。 |
|
元数据存储区未打开。 |
备注
在调用此方法之前,必须打开元数据存储区。通过调用 OpenStore 或 CreateStore 可打开存储区。在未首先打开存储区的情况下调用此方法会导致出现异常。
请参阅
参考
SqlSyncMetadataStoreSerializer 类
SqlSyncMetadataStoreSerializer 成员
Microsoft.Synchronization.MetadataStorage 命名空间